Overview of SBI Gold Fund

Mutual Fund

SBI Gold Fund is an open-ended fund under the commodity class of gold category. Previously, this fund was named SBI Gold Exchange Traded Scheme. The investment objective of SBI Gold Fund is to generate stable returns which closely corresponds to the returns that are provided by SBI Gold Exchange Traded Scheme.

SBI Gold Fund was launched on September 12, 2011. The main investment focus of SBI Gold Fund is gold exchange-traded fund. SBI Gold Fund return is 0.93% in the last 3-year return. You can either invest in SBI Gold Fund regular plan dividend or SBI Gold Fund growth. You can easily invest in this mutual fund scheme plan online in India. SBI Gold Fund investment focuses on 99.84% in exchange-traded fund and 0.16% in cash, cash equivalents, and others. The minimum lump sum amount of Rs. 5000 is needed to invest in SBI Gold Fund regular plan. If you redeem the fund units within 365 days of allotment date, then SBI Gold Fund exit load is 1%.

SBI Gold Fund Scheme Details

Launch Date- September 12, 2011

Fund Manager- Mr. Raviprakash Sharma

Risk- Moderately High

Benchmark- Price of Gold

Return Since Launch- -0.07%

AUM- Rs. 306.2 crore (as on 31st Mar, 2019)
